#ifndef _FRAME_TIMER_H_
#define _FRAME_TIMER_H_

/**
 * A trivial interface for things that permit retrieving "the current
 * frame".  Implementations of this interface are used, for example,
 * for timestamping incoming MIDI events when tapping to MIDI.
 */

class FrameTimer
{
public:
    virtual unsigned long getFrame() const = 0;
};

#endif
